The Pentagon is urging arms manufacturers to accelerate their production

Faced with the depletion of American ammunition stocks caused by the Israeli-American war against Iran, the Pentagon ordered arms manufacturers to deliver faster and in larger quantities.

Under Secretary of Defense Steve Feinberg sent a memorandum to arms manufacturers giving them 21 days to explain how they intend to "adopt significantly faster and more ambitious delivery schedules, and/or increase production of critical capabilities."

The tone of the document is unambiguous. "Multi-year development cycles are not acceptable," Feinberg writes. "We must radically accelerate our programs and increase our production capacity now."

This memo, revealed by the Washington Post, highlights the increasing pressure that military operations are placing on American missile reserves. The war against Iran has clearly depleted these stocks to the point of causing tension between President Donald Trump and Pentagon officials over missile supplies.

The order given to manufacturers reflects an operational urgency: the United States is seeking to rebuild its arsenals in much shorter timeframes than those usually imposed by defense industrial cycles.
